Output 8f5ae651906cc920dd7e88a70a594ac3e08e881142864c0713d123dc8cc8870a:0

value
353435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f77288ab5fc57b71ba06bf7c7003537ff3623e OP_EQUAL
address
34EtbfoScC2GMxDUwCez1d2kBZSNikjM9Y
transaction
8f5ae651906cc920dd7e88a70a594ac3e08e881142864c0713d123dc8cc8870a
spent
true